Effector (biology)



An effector is a small molecule that binds to a protein and thereby alters the activity of that protein. A modulator molecule binds to a regulatory site during allosteric modulation and allosterically modulates the shape of the protein. Types of effectors include activator (genetics)s and inhibitors.
